4.16 Carrier Frequency Stability, FCC Rule 15.323(f):
The carrier frequency stability of EUT shall be maintained within +/-10 ppm at the
following conditions:
1. Over 1 hour at nominal supply voltage and a temperature of +20 °C;
2. Over a variation in the primary supply voltage of 85 % to 115 % of nominal supply
voltage at a temperature of +20 °C. This test does not apply to an EUT that is only
powered by battery for operation;
3. Over a temperature variation of -20 °C to +50 °C or at extreme temperatures as
declared by manufacturer, and at nominal supply voltage.
The nominal supply voltage: 120 VAC and the extreme temperatures of -20°C to +50°C
are declared by manufacturer.
Measurements are made in accordance with ANSI C63.17 sub-clause 6.2.1 The EUT and
CMD60 is connected with shielded coaxial cable. The EUT is controlled by DECT Radio
Communication Tester, CMD60, to use a fixed frequency channel during test as well as
record the frequency offset. The transmission of EUT is in burst mode with pseudo-
random data. Test setup is shown as follows.
